ABOUT
the OWNER
Mallory Scyphers is the editor-in-chief and creative director at culture magazine—a publication devoted to all-things-cheese and the folks who make and enjoy it.
For nearly a decade, she’s been immersed in the specialty food industry, developing a knack for finding the best-of-the-best cheeses and accompaniments, and sharing her passion for food—especially cheese—with friends and family.
Fairhope’s resident “cheese lady,” she’s excited to share her knowledge and curations with the community of foodies on Alabama’s Gulf Coast.
